This month: two soups celebrating some of my favorite summer produce are followed by a sweet treat that welcomes the approaching autumn.

First, a very French take on zucchini leek soup, made with Provençal seasonings and finished with a luxurious drizzle of Sicilian olive oil.

Next, my love for summer tomatoes in soup form! Roasted garlic adds a caramelized depth and a topper of lemon-pepper whipped cream makes this soup decidedly dunkable.

Last but not least--Pumpkin. Spice. Blondies. Gooey and chewy, these bites are loaded with pumpkin pie seasoning and topped with a gooey schmear of cream cheese frosting.
